Understanding Nighttime Underwear Diapers: A Comprehensive Guide

Nighttime underwear diapers are an essential product for many children and adults, providing comfort, security, and protection from overnight accidents. This guide will explore everything you need to know about nighttime underwear diapers, including their benefits, the different types available, and tips for choosing the right one.

1. What Are Nighttime Underwear Diapers?

Nighttime underwear diapers are specially designed absorbent garments worn during the night to manage urinary incontinence, accidents, or bedwetting. Unlike regular daytime diapers, nighttime diapers are made to be more absorbent and comfortable to withstand a full night's use, ensuring a dry, uninterrupted sleep. They come in a variety of designs, sizes, and materials, catering to different needs and age groups.

These products are often used for children who are not fully potty-trained, children who experience nighttime bedwetting, or adults with conditions that cause incontinence. They are designed to fit snugly around the waist and legs while providing sufficient absorbency for overnight protection.

2. Why Are Nighttime Diapers Important?

For both children and adults, nighttime diapers play a crucial role in providing peace of mind and improving sleep quality. Here’s why they are important:

  • Protection Against Bedwetting: Bedwetting is a common issue among young children, with many outgrowing it naturally. Nighttime diapers offer a solution by preventing leaks and keeping bedding dry, which can otherwise be disruptive for both children and caregivers.

  • Comfort and Confidence: Children who experience bedwetting may feel embarrassed or anxious about sleeping over at friends’ houses or going to sleep. Nighttime diapers can help reduce this anxiety and help children sleep more soundly.

  • Prevention of Skin Irritation: Nighttime diapers are designed to handle increased moisture levels, which reduces the risk of skin irritation or rashes often caused by prolonged contact with urine.

  • Convenience for Caregivers: For parents or caregivers, nighttime diapers offer the convenience of fewer middle-of-the-night changes. This can improve the quality of sleep for both the child and the adult in charge of diapering.

3. Types of Nighttime Underwear Diapers

There are several different types of nighttime diapers to suit different needs. These vary in absorbency, design, and age range. Here’s a look at the most common types:

A. Baby Nighttime Diapers

  • Absorbent and Leak-Proof: Baby nighttime diapers are designed to absorb a large volume of urine and prevent leaks overnight. They typically feature a high absorbent core and extra padding in the crotch area to ensure protection during the night.
  • Elastic Waistbands and Leg Guards: These diapers often have stretchy waistbands and leg cuffs to ensure a snug fit without causing discomfort.
  • Breathable Materials: To prevent diaper rash, many nighttime diapers for babies are made with breathable materials that allow air circulation while maintaining moisture control.

B. Youth Bedwetting Pants

  • For Older Children: Youth bedwetting pants are designed for children aged 4-12 who may experience nighttime bedwetting. These pants are typically larger than baby diapers but still have an elastic waistband and leg cuffs for a comfortable fit.
  • Discreet and Comfortable: These products often resemble regular underwear, offering a more discreet option for older children, which can help alleviate any feelings of embarrassment.
  • High Absorbency: Like baby nighttime diapers, youth bedwetting pants are highly absorbent, ensuring that children stay dry throughout the night.

C. Adult Diapers for Incontinence

  • Absorbent for Heavy Flow: Adults who experience urinary incontinence, particularly at night, can benefit from adult nighttime diapers. These diapers are designed to handle larger volumes of urine and provide continuous protection during sleep.
  • Variety of Styles: Adult diapers for nighttime use come in different styles, including pull-ups, briefs, and underwear-like designs. They offer flexibility and can be selected based on personal preference and comfort.
  • Discreet and Odor-Controlled: Adult diapers are often designed with odor control and discretion in mind. Many brands offer thin yet highly absorbent options, which prevent the appearance of bulky diapers under clothing.

4. Features to Look for in Nighttime Diapers

When choosing a nighttime underwear diaper, it's important to consider various features to ensure the product meets your needs. Here are some key factors to look for:

A. Absorbency

  • Nighttime diapers must be highly absorbent to handle extended periods of use. Many nighttime diapers are designed with a super-absorbent core that locks in moisture and prevents leaks.
  • Look for diapers with extra absorbent layers or a high capacity designed for overnight use, especially for children with heavy bedwetting.

B. Leak Protection

  • Leak-proof design is crucial to prevent any accidents during the night. Look for diapers that feature leg cuffs and waistband barriers to ensure the diaper fits snugly and prevents leaks.
  • Some products also include extra padding around the core to enhance leakage protection.

C. Comfort and Fit

  • A comfortable fit is essential for a good night’s sleep. Choose diapers with elastic waistbands, adjustable sides, or stretchy materials to ensure they move with the body and don’t pinch or cause discomfort.
  • Opt for soft materials, such as cotton-like fabrics or breathable layers, to reduce skin irritation.

D. Discreetness

  • For older children or adults who may feel self-conscious, choosing a discreet diaper is important. Many brands offer diapers designed to look and feel like regular underwear, which can provide more confidence when wearing them.

E. Skin Protection

  • Nighttime diapers should be designed with materials that protect the skin from irritation or rashes. Look for options with hypoallergenic materials, breathable panels, and moisturizing agents.
  • Some diapers have built-in lotion or aloe to prevent skin dryness or redness.

F. Odor Control

  • Odor control is a significant consideration for many users. Nighttime diapers that feature odor-absorbing technology can help keep both the user and the bedding fresh throughout the night.

5. Choosing the Right Nighttime Diaper

Choosing the best nighttime diaper depends on several factors, such as the user’s age, level of incontinence, and personal preferences. Here are some tips for selecting the right one:

A. For Children

  • Consider the size and weight of your child, as well as the level of absorbency needed. If your child experiences frequent bedwetting, choose a diaper with extra absorbency.
  • Opt for products with fun designs or characters that may appeal to your child to make wearing them more enjoyable.

B. For Adults

  • For adults, choosing the right level of absorbency is key. Look for diapers that are designed specifically for overnight use and are suitable for the degree of incontinence.
  • Consider whether a pull-up style or a tab-style diaper is more appropriate based on mobility and ease of use.

C. For Sensitive Skin

  • If you or your child has sensitive skin, opt for diapers that are dermatologically tested and made from hypoallergenic materials.
  • Look for options with breathable panels and moisturizing agents that prevent skin irritation.
